Hi,
I've got several sheets with the same info but in a different layout in columns. The column headers are identical. The sheets have a different number of rows. Can I get a macro te "read" the header and copy that cell value to another sheet under the corresponding header. Row by row cell by cell. Cheers, Harold Example of sheet: NAM.xls to be copied to: TOTAL.xls name sz Trays Loss Nett Trays Gross Price ... ... ... a 10 100 4 96 576 b 12 110 5 105 630 c 14 150 8 142 852 .... .... .... |
